If you want more freedom to be able to see the wonderful Catalonian countryside including the picturesque mountains, or maybe visit some of the other villages towns and resorts a littler further afield, then car hire would be a great advantage.
Generally the road network around the region is good, parking is fair although in the peak months of July and August parking in some places can be a small problem but with a little planning and arriving a little earlier this can be overcome, on the plus side at these times, with your own hire car, you do not have to suffer crowded buses and trains and queues.
Car hire is readily available in the area at both Reus airport and also locally in the resorts themselves, with some well known names you will recognise. It is always advisable to book your car before you travel, so as to avoid dissapointment, the busier it gets the less choice you have.
So where can I go in my hire car in Salou?
There is so much to explore in the Costa Dorada region, the nearby Historic Roman city of Tarragona is worth a visit. Among the Tarragona tourist attractions include the Roman ruins of Tarraco and the Museum of Archaeology. Take a look at some of the lesser known resorts along the Costa Dorada Coastline for a change of scenery. The nearby town of Reus also has its own attractions including some great shopping and the Gaudi centre where you can learn more about Spains most famous architect Antonio Gaudi.
The Ebro Delta (Delta de L'Ebre) is one of the largest wetland areas in the Mediterranean region, and is habitat for more than 300 species of bird, Designated as a Natural Park in 1986. A visit to the Ebro Delta offers peace and tranquillity in this beautiful national park, which offers bird watching, fishing and some magnificent walks in this scenic area. more on Ebro Delta
